Have any of you guys made or bought a spacer kit for mocking up wheels & brakes as you're adapting between models & brands?
I'm thinking of having a full set made for 20mm axles, with pairs of spacers ranging in width that'll allow me to stack up different widths to hit my target number. I'm imagining some aluminum spacers to take up the majority of the widths, with shims to add/stack to hit the fine-tune dimensions.
If this isn't something that can be bought, I'm considering having some sets built.
